Global Footprint: UPI Goes International

Perhaps one of the most exciting ‘UPI news today’ aspects is its accelerating internationalization. Recent developments highlight UPI’s expansion into multiple countries, a strategic move by the NPCI to make cross-border payments seamless and cost-effective. Key milestones include:

  • Linkages with Singapore’s PayNow: A groundbreaking collaboration enabling instant, low-cost cross-border fund transfers.
  • Partnerships in UAE, France, Mauritius, Sri Lanka, and Bhutan: Agreements that allow Indian tourists and residents to make payments using UPI, and in some cases, facilitate remittances.
  • Interest from other nations: Numerous countries are reportedly exploring UPI-like models or direct integration, recognizing its efficient and secure architecture.

This global push positions India as a leader in FinTech innovation and offers a powerful alternative to traditional, often expensive, international payment corridors.

Innovation on the Horizon: New Features and Use Cases

Beyond geographical expansion, UPI continues to evolve with new features designed to enhance user experience and expand its utility:

  • Credit on UPI: This upcoming feature aims to allow users to link their credit lines or cards to UPI, offering greater flexibility and payment options.
  • Secondary Market Transactions: Recent discussions and pilot projects point towards UPI’s potential integration with capital markets, streamlining investment processes.
  • Offline Payments: Enhancements like UPI Lite and ‘Tap & Pay’ are making transactions even more accessible, especially in areas with limited internet connectivity.

These innovations ensure UPI remains at the forefront of payment technology, adapting to diverse user needs and market demands.
